What is your favorite soft plastic shad imitator for inshore fishing? I've heard several praises for Zoom's albino super fluke.

Zoom Super Fluke is a GOOD bait. The Gulp! Jerk Shad is BETTER! I also have good success with the D.O.A. Cal-Jerk. The Jury's still out on the Bass Assassin Slurps, but so far, I like them too. They smell just like the old Original Fish Formula, which was a HELLUVA good product.

Tsunami hands down. The mustad hooks s*ck @$$. The eyes break but they flatout catch fish. Catching stripers under lights that is. I LOVE the black back ones. Paddle tail or split tail. We threw everything from any kin of top water to flukes, to bucktails (roadrunners caught some fish) to bass assassins *spell check*...came back to the Tsunami...match the hatch on size. We did the best bouncing the bottom with them

Its a toss up between the Gulp! Jerk Shads and the DOA C.A.L. tails. When I'm fishing very slow and easy, I like the Gulps (hopefully they'll make the Alive! in the Jerk Shads soon...) When the bite is hot, I like the C.A.L.s, which seem to have a better action.
